Gravel biking in Chełmiński Park Krajobrazowy offers varied terrain along the Vistula River valley, featuring unpaved segments and forest roads. The landscape includes steep slopes, erosional valleys, and riparian forests, providing a mix of surfaces for cyclists. This region, part of the broader Lower Vistula Valley Landscape Park, is characterized by natural ecosystems, meadows, and oxbow lakes. Cyclists can explore routes away from asphalt, traversing through diverse natural environments.

June 19, 2025, Granaries of Grudziądz

The granaries in Grudziądz are a unique complex of medieval grain warehouses built on the Vistula escarpment. Their massive walls served both a defensive function and protected against landslides. The characteristic silhouette of the granaries, visible from the Vistula, has become a symbol of the city. Today, some of the buildings have been adapted for museum and residential purposes. The panorama of the granaries from the river is one of the most recognizable views on the entire Vistula Bike Trail.

Frequently Asked Questions

How many no-traffic gravel bike trails are available in Chełmiński Park Krajobrazowy?

There are currently 20 no-traffic gravel bike trails documented in Chełmiński Park Krajobrazowy. These routes offer a mix of easy and moderate challenges, with 16 routes rated as moderate and 2 as difficult, ensuring options for various skill levels.

What kind of terrain can I expect on gravel bike trails in Chełmiński Park Krajobrazowy?

You can expect a diverse terrain ideal for gravel biking, featuring natural ecosystems, meadows, and oxbow lakes. Many routes traverse unpaved segments and forest roads, offering a rich natural experience away from asphalt. The Vistula River Valley also contributes steep slopes, erosional valleys, and ravines, adding to the visual appeal and challenge.

Are there any family-friendly no-traffic gravel bike routes in Chełmiński Park Krajobrazowy?

Yes, there are 2 easy-rated routes perfect for families or beginners looking for a relaxed ride. While specific family-focused routes aren't detailed, the varied terrain and quiet paths make many of the moderate routes also suitable for families with some cycling experience. The park's natural environment provides a safe and enjoyable setting for all.

What are some interesting landmarks or viewpoints along the gravel bike trails?

You can discover several interesting landmarks and scenic viewpoints. Consider routes that pass by the historic Chełmno Renaissance Town Hall or the charming Chełmno Market Square. For panoramic views, the Borówno Observation Tower offers expansive vistas of the surrounding area, providing a rewarding stop during your ride.

What is the best time of year for gravel biking in Chełmiński Park Krajobrazowy?

The best time for gravel biking in Chełmiński Park Krajobrazowy is typically from spring through autumn. During these seasons, the weather is generally pleasant, and the natural landscapes, including riparian forests and meadows, are at their most vibrant. Winter cycling is possible but may involve colder temperatures and potentially snowy or icy conditions on unpaved paths.

Are there any circular gravel bike routes available?

Yes, many of the gravel bike trails in Chełmiński Park Krajobrazowy are designed as loops. For example, you can enjoy the Chełmno Market Square – Chełmno Renaissance Town Hall loop from Dorposz Chełmiński, which covers over 60 km. Another option is the Świecie Market Square – Scenic Pathway Near Fields loop from Świecie, offering a moderate 35 km ride.

What do other gravel bikers enjoy most about Chełmiński Park Krajobrazowy?

The area is highly rated by the komoot community, with an average score of 4.5 stars. Reviewers often praise the diverse and quiet natural environment, the scenic views along the Vistula River, and the variety of unpaved and forest roads that make for an authentic gravel biking experience away from traffic.

How long are the no-traffic gravel bike trails in Chełmiński Park Krajobrazowy?

The length of the no-traffic gravel bike trails varies significantly. You can find shorter routes like the Idyllic Lake – Scenic Pathway Near Fields loop from Świecie, which is about 23 km. For longer adventures, consider the Chełmno Market Square – Chełmno Renaissance Town Hall loop from Dorposz Chełmiński, spanning over 60 km.

Are there any challenging or advanced no-traffic gravel bike routes?

Yes, Chełmiński Park Krajobrazowy offers 2 routes rated as difficult, providing a greater challenge for experienced gravel bikers. The varied terrain, including steep slopes and ravines along the Vistula River, ensures that even moderate routes can offer engaging sections for those seeking a more demanding ride.

What natural features can I expect to see while gravel biking in the park?

While gravel biking, you'll encounter a rich array of natural features. The park is characterized by its location along the Vistula River, offering views of its valley, oxbow lakes, and riparian forests. You'll also ride through meadows, areas with xerothermic vegetation, and scrubland communities, providing a constantly changing and immersive natural experience.

Is there public transport access to Chełmiński Park Krajobrazowy for cyclists?

While specific public transport options directly to trailheads are not detailed, the park is accessible via regional transport networks. It's advisable to check local bus or train schedules to nearby towns like Chełmno or Świecie, and then plan your ride from there. Some routes, like the Świecie Market Square – Scenic Pathway Near Fields loop from Świecie, start directly from town centers, making them more accessible.

Are there specific parking areas for cyclists near the gravel trails?

While dedicated cycling parking areas are not explicitly listed, you can typically find parking in the towns bordering Chełmiński Park Krajobrazowy, such as Chełmno or Świecie. Many routes, like the Scenic Pathway Near Fields – Idyllic Lake loop from Świecie, begin near urban centers where parking facilities are available, allowing you to start your ride conveniently.
